WitrynaThe New York State Vital Records Index is a comprehensive list of births, marriages, and deaths in New York State. The Department of Health started maintaining records in 1880. Because compliance with the law was not strictly enforced until 1915, a lot of events prior to that year were never recorded. In 2000, the Rochester Public Library ...
